Have you been looking for an adorable, affectionate, and silly pup that loves being with people? Meet Shorty! He is as mild mannered and sweet as they come. If relaxed laid back evenings are what you seek, look no further… he will not disappoint. Shorty will steal your heart and make you laugh with his idiocrasies and quirkiness as soon as you meet him! Shorty is friendly and enjoys the company of other dogs and his humans. He is just a bit unsure at first of people and new places, but warms up quickly! He loves to snuggle, be near his humans and adores being pet. He will follow you all over and Is very alert and inquisitive, and really just wants to be involved in whatever you’re doing. In the evenings he enjoys resting on a warm lap watching tv. He is typically pretty quiet, but will alert you to sudden or unfamiliar noises. Shorty loves being outside with his humans and has moderate energy, so time outside will be a good outlet for him. His favorite pastimes are, being outside, sun bathing, chewing on his braided bully stick, getting freeze dried treats as rewards and cuddling with is humans in the evening! He also currently has the luxury of sleeping in a soft warm bed with his foster parents, but during the times he is left alone he is content resting on comfy dog bed as well. Shorty is doing good on potty training when kept on a schedule with few accidents with both going outside and using potty pads. Shorty experienced an injury that affects his balance and coordination, and although he does not have a perfect gait and likely never will, he can walk, run, play, and jump. He can be clumsy at times and the faster he runs or trots sometimes he will end up tumbling, but has never hurt himself and always pops up and keeps on going. He does startle to loud noises and will often suddenly jump up very alert, excited and clumsily, so having soft landing spots will be helpful. We think all this just adds to his adorable quirkiness and silly ideocracies. Shorty is a little goofball who always keeps us laughing and on our toes!
